La France Republic THE EXTRA VALUE TRUCK L. t., x This giant I>a France Republic Speed Track was recently Imported to the order of Thomas Smart, Esq., of Cashmere, and Is to be used exclusively for the transportation of shingle. It is fitted vrith a 10-ton Hydraulic Hoist, a six-yard capacity tip body. Standard equipment includes 6-cylinder, 75 b.p. engine, 4 forward speed gearbox, 4-wheel brakes, including Servo booster attachment, ball and socket steering, full floating double redaction rear axle. This is this client's fourth La France Republic Purchase. If you are contemplating an investment in up-to-the-minul*? Motor Transport, Insist on inspecting Republic before yon decide.
